First released back in 2021 for PC users, Amazon Game’s latest fantasy MMO is heading to Xbox Series X/S consoles and it is free to download right now.

Almost three years on from its PC release, New World: Aeternum is finally arriving to the Xbox Series X/S and PlayStation 5 later this year.

Check out the trailer for Amazon Game's New World below!

However, Amazon Games has revealed that members of the Xbox Insider programme can now access its closed beta test.

According to Microsoft, the closed beta test will run until 31 July at 12pm EST and Xbox Insiders in supported regions (North America and Europe) can access it by completing these steps:


  • Launch the Xbox Insider Hub on your Xbox Series X/S console
  • Head to Previews > New World: Aeternum
  • Select ‘Join’

You will then be directed to the Xbox store where you will be able to download the New World: Aeternum closed beta.

Those unsure if the game is for you can check out this official synopsis:

“New World: Aeternum is an action RPG set on the supernatural island of Aeternum in the twilight of the Age of Exploration.

As a shipwrecked explorer who washes ashore on the mysterious island, forge your destiny on an adventure filled with danger and opportunity.

There is a lot to discover on the island of Aeternum with endless opportunities to fight, forage, and forge.

Play your way by fully customizing the look and abilities of your character with access to swords, guns, and sorcery.”

The MMORPG currently sits at a “mixed” review rating on Steam with players claiming that the game “died” after a year.

However, having it released on console may kick start its revival but it remains to be seen how the Amazon Games’ title will be received by a new legion of players.
